Finn Harry Gundersen (16 April 1933 – 30 July 2014) was a Norwegian ice hockey player and football player, born in Oslo, Norway. He played for the Norway men's national ice hockey team, and participated at the Winter Olympics in 1952, where the Norwegian team placed 9th. He was also Norwegian Champions in ice hockey in 1959 with Tigrene. He played football for Skeid where he won the Norwegian Football Cup in 1954, 1955 and 1956. He played professional football for Hellas Verona in Italy in 1957/1958, and represented the Norway national football team ten times scoring two goals.
